I've got trans. to separate about an inch to a inch and a half but it won't go no further what's keeping it from coming apart

Check removal procedure as per Mitchell 1 and make sure you have not missed something, if you have done all in text, the input shaft may be stuck in the spigot bearing in the back of the crank shaft and you may just have to lever it a bit harder.
